
“October was the bloodiest month for our American troops in all eight years of the war,” says Bill Moyers in his PBS commentary this week. As Moyers focused on the current war on Afghanistan, he reflected on the experiences America suffered from the Vietnam war and on the mistakes we continue to make in Afghanistan.
